PULASKI, Tenn. -- Junior #Katie Christensen# netted her first goal of the season to level the score at 1-1 in the second half, and NDC held on for a 1-1 draw with the ninth-ranked (NAIA Preseason Coaches' Poll) William Carey University. (Box Score)
WCU (2-0-2) took a 1-0 lead when Sasha Rodriguez, scored at 25:09. Being outshot 7-3 in the second half, Christensen's goal, scored on an assist from Anic McKay at the 78:05 mark, put the Falcons (0-1-1) back in the game.
Freshman #Kristy Kolschetzky#, recorded seven saves to preserve the Falcons draw despite facing five shots in the overtime periods.
NDC travels to Phillipi, W.Va. Saturday, Sept. 11, to take on Alderson Broadus with the time to be announced later this week.
